Fetal hiccups indicate intrauterine conditions

When pregnant mothers are seven to eight months pregnant, they feel that the baby seems to be hiccuping all the time. Hiccups in adults are mainly caused by digesting and absorbing cold air or eating too fast, too full and not drinking water. So what is the reason for fetal hiccups? Does it mean that the intrauterine condition is not healthy? Let's follow the editor to understand the reasons for fetal hiccups.

The main reasons for fetal hiccups are:

1. The key to the hiccups in the fetus is the regular vibrations in the mother's belly, which occur every few seconds and sometimes last for two to five minutes, but sometimes they may last longer.

2. Fetal hiccups usually occur in the late stages of pregnancy. Just like adults eating, the fetus will continue to swallow amniotic fluid in the mother's body in order to breathe more strongly, which is manifested as hiccups in the fetus.

3. Fetal hiccups are a very normal phenomenon. This is the fetus's way of raising its lungs to inhale. Because the baby's lung function has not yet fully developed, it is necessary to continue to swallow the amniotic fluid of the pregnant woman to exercise the lungs to breathe. And after birth, you can breathe. Fetal hiccups are not an abnormality, but a physiological phenomenon, and there is no need to cause anxiety. Fetal hiccups begin around 28 weeks of pregnancy. Fetal hiccups only occur when the baby is growing and developing well in the uterus. If there is insufficient oxygen, it will not hiccup. Therefore, fetal hiccups indicate that the body is still very healthy.

Fetal hiccups are not caused by indigestion due to eating too much, so pregnant mothers do not need to worry too much. This has nothing to do with the mother's usual habits. Hiccups are just a necessary process for a baby's growth. It exercises the lungs by swallowing the amniotic fluid so that the baby can breathe normally after birth.
